Highlights
Is it cheaper to live in Avon or is it cheaper to live in Poughkeepsie?
- Avon is 31.5% less expensive than Poughkeepsie.

Which city has more affordable housing, Avon or Poughkeepsie?
- Avon housing costs are 49.2% more expensive than Poughkeepsie housing costs.

Is Health Care more affordable in Poughkeepsie or is Health Care more affordable in Avon.
- Health related expenses are 33.2% less in Avon.
 Poughkeepsie, NYAvon, OHUnited States
 Overall118.381.0100
 Food & Groceries103.6104.0100
 Health126.584.5100
 Housing83.6124.7100
 Median Home Cost$234,200$411,800$338,100
 Utilities12,130.0%9,680.0%10,000.0%
 Transportation107.077.2100
 Miscellaneous153.5103.4100

100 = National Average (Below 100 means cheaper than the US average. Above 100 means more expensive.)
